25 | On March 18, 2022, at approximately 7:40 am,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Simerjit Kaur arrived to conduct UNANNOUNCED RANDOM REQUIRED 1 YEAR SITE INSPECTION for Preschool age program and met with Director Robyn Zapien. Present during the inspection are 45 preschool age children and 9 fingerprint cleared staff members. The facility was toured for a health and safety inspection. The hours of operation are Monday through Friday, 7:00am to 6:00 pm.
The facility has three buildings and the main(first) building is being utilize for the School Age program. The second building is for 2's classroom, and third/last building is for 3's/4's classroom for preschool age component. The main building also utilizes for Junior K's classroom during morning 8;45am-1:15pm. There are 2 combined bathroom for boys and girls, outside play ground, and staff bathroom. The facility has adequate heating and lighting. There is running water, soap, and paper towels available for children to wash and dry their hands. The center does provide morning/afternoon snacks and lunch. The menu is posted in each classroom. Disinfectants, cleaning solutions, poisons and other items that are dangerous to children were inaccessible during the inspection, today. The center is equipped with a First Aid Kit, working telephone, carbon monoxide detector, pull down fire alarm and fire extinguishers. There are no pools or similar bodies of water at this facility. There is drinking water readily available to children indoors and outdoors. The floors were free of tripping hazards during today's inspection. The kitchen/food preparation and storage areas appear to be clean and free of evidence of rodents, and food is protected against contamination. The storage containers for solid waste have tight-fitting covers. The classrooms are equipped with age appropriate tables and chairs. There is adequate storage for children's belongings. There are school materials and art supplies stored in the storage cabinet. Outdoor activity space and playground equipment was observed to be safe during today's inspection. There is cushioning underneath the anchored play structure. The outdoor play space is rotated with school age component. The center is in compliance with the sign in and out procedure. Children and staff records were reviewed and contained required licensing documents. All required documents are posted for public review. LPA reviewed and obtained facility roster.
